#2f9e84 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2f9e84 is composed of 18.4% red, 62%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 16.5%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 165.9 degrees, a saturation of 54.1% and a lightness of 40.2%. #2f9e84 color hex could be obtained by blending #5effff with #003d09.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#2f9e84 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2f9e84 has RGB values of R:47, G:158,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.7, M:0, Y:0.16,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 3120772.
